What is the CFIT Checklist?

The CFIT Checklist is a crucial tool in aviation safety, specifically designed to mitigate the risks associated with Controlled Flight Into Terrain (CFIT). CFIT accidents occur when an aircraft unintentionally flies into the ground, water, or obstacles, often due to pilot error or lack of situational awareness. This checklist serves as a risk-assessment instrument created by the Flight Safety Foundation, providing pilots and operators with essential guidance.
The CFIT Checklist comprises three main components: CFIT Risk Assessment, CFIT Risk-reduction Factors, and Your CFIT Risk. Each section is tailored to help assess and reduce the likelihood of CFIT accidents, enhancing overall flight safety.
